Dragon whiskers, also known as iron wire fern, is an indoor ornamental leaf plant with high ornamental value. Its unique thin and long leaves, like the elegant and flowing dragon whiskers, are excellent for home decoration. Keeping the leaves of dragon whiskers straight is not an easy task. This article will unveil how to maintain dragon whiskers to keep its leaves always straight and beautiful.
Sufficient lightingDragon whiskers prefer a semi-shaded environment, but long-term exposure to阴暗 areas can lead to the leaves growing excessively long and losing their natural straight posture. Dragon whiskers should be placed in a location with sufficient scattered light, such as near a window or a bright indoor area, ensuring 4-6 hours of scattered light exposure per day to help the leaves stay straight.
Suitable temperatureThe optimal growing temperature for dragon whiskers is between 18-25°C. Both high and low temperatures can affect their growth. During the hot summer, it is important to ventilate and cool down to prevent the leaves from curling; in the cold winter, dragon whiskers should be moved to a warm indoor area to avoid frostbite.
Reasonable wateringDragon whiskers enjoy a humid environment but dislike waterlogging. When watering, keep the soil slightly moist and avoid accumulation of water. Adjust the watering frequency based on the season and climate, generally watering 1-2 times per week. During the hot summer, the frequency can be slightly increased, while it should be reduced during the cold winter.
Proper fertilizingDragon whiskers require ample nutrients during their vigorous growth period. A compound or organic fertilizer can be applied once a month. When fertilizing, make sure the fertilizer does not come into contact with the leaves to avoid burning them. After fertilizing, rinse the leaves with clean water to keep them clean.
Pruning maintenanceTo maintain the graceful shape of dragon whiskers, regular pruning is required. During the vigorous growth period, it is appropriate to prune the overly long branches and withered leaves to promote lush growth. When pruning, make sure to keep the main branches and maintain the overall beauty of the plant.
Pest and disease controlDragon whiskers are susceptible to pests and diseases such as scale insects and red spiders. When pests or diseases are detected, timely measures should be taken. Insecticides can be sprayed, and ventilation should be enhanced to reduce the incidence of pests and diseases.
